Understanding the Price of a Chanel Perfume Shaped Bag:
The price of a Chanel bag, regardless of its specific design, is dictated by several key factors:
* Material: The primary material significantly impacts the price. Classic Chanel bags often use lambskin, caviar leather (a durable, pebbled leather), or exotic skins like crocodile or python. Exotic skins command significantly higher prices due to their rarity and the intricate craftsmanship required. The quality and suppleness of the leather also affect the cost.
* Hardware: The iconic Chanel hardware, including the interlocking CC logo, chain straps, and closures, is meticulously crafted. The metal used (typically gold-plated or silver-toned) and its quality contribute to the overall price. The weight and feel of the hardware are crucial elements of the luxury experience.
* Rarity and Limited Editions: Limited-edition or vintage Chanel bags can fetch considerably higher prices than standard models. Rarity increases desirability among collectors, driving up the market value. Seasonal collections and collaborations often introduce limited-run bags with unique designs and details, making them highly sought after.
* Size and Style: The size and style of the bag directly impact the price. Smaller bags, such as the Chanel small evening bag or a perfume-shaped bag, often command prices comparable to, or even exceeding, larger totes or shoppers due to the intricate detailing and craftsmanship required for their miniature scale. The complexity of the design, including stitching, quilting, and other embellishments, adds to the overall cost.
* Condition: The condition of a pre-owned Chanel bag is a major determining factor in its resale value. A pristine, well-maintained bag will command a higher price than one showing significant wear and tear. Authenticity verification is crucial when buying pre-owned, as counterfeit bags are prevalent in the market.
Most Popular Chanel Bags & Their Price Range:
Before focusing specifically on the perfume-shaped bags, let's examine some of the most popular Chanel bag styles and their general price ranges:
* Classic Flap Bag: This iconic bag is arguably the most recognizable Chanel design. Prices for a classic flap bag vary widely depending on size, material, and hardware, ranging from several thousand dollars for a pre-owned bag in good condition to well over $10,000 for a new, limited-edition piece.
* Boy Bag: Inspired by Coco Chanel's lover, the Boy Bag boasts a more edgy and structured silhouette than the classic flap. Its prices are comparable to the classic flap, ranging from several thousand to tens of thousands of dollars depending on the specific design and condition.
